Study On Dainage Imersed Tube And The Hydraulic Characteristics Of The Head Of Drainage Waters Of Hainan Changjiang Nuclear Power Plant

Nuclear power is a way to generate electricity from the heat released by nuclear fission or fusion in nuclear reactor.Another advantage of nuclear power is clean,pollution-free,almost zero emissions.Hainan Changjiang nuclear power plant is located in Tangxing village of Changjiang County in Hainan Province.This project is the first nuclear power plant to be drained by immersed tube in China.By studying the existing hydraulic calculation formula and determining the parameters,the calculation method and formula of the velocity and head loss of the drainage immersed tube in the sea area are determined.Then by carrying out the related model test,the design method,the rationality of the design parameters and the accuracy of the calculation results are checked.The design of the drainage immersed tube and its head can meet the design requirements of the whole nuclear power plant.The hydraulic calculation for rectangular long distance pipeline,hydraulic calculation parameters(friction coefficient,local resistance coefficient)basically adopt hydraulic calculation of manual data,and the accuracy is not enough,which can not reflect the actual cross-section.Also the immersed pipe is placed in the sea,internally attached by large quantities of sea biology.The original pipe surface shape and the roughness are changed,which is difficult to ensure the rationality of results only through hydraulic calculation results.Therefore corresponding experimental model is needed to ensure the design of the drainage immersed pipe.
